What Is An Antenuptial Contract?
An Antenuptial Contract (ANC) is a marriage contract entered into by two people before they legally wed.
This will stipulate the terms and conditions for the exclusion of community of property between them.
This is also known as being married “out of community of property.” Each spouse usually retains their separate property and have complete freedom to deal with that property as they choose.
If one spouse was declared insolvent, the other’s property is protected from the insolvent spouse’s creditors.
The ANC must be registered in the Governmental Deeds Office within three months from the date of signature of the contract.
